Kisa Gbekle hails from Aflao in the Volta region of Ghana, currently is not relenting in her quest to be one of Africa's celebrated movie names.
From a humble beginning in Ghana's movie industry, she's now entered Nigeria's Nollywood movie industry, becoming Ghana's last export to Nollywood.
Kisa started as a musician then featured in the TV series, The Miser, Accra Runs, Accra Hustlers, Stand By Me, 8PM and others.
